MobileNoter SE v2.0.2
Requirements: Android 2.1 and up
Overview: MobileNoter SE is an application that allows you to store, view and edit MS OneNote notebooks on your Android OS device.

Use MobileNoter to take your notes from OneNote with you!
PLEASE NOTE: Please backup your OneNote files prior to changing them on your device. We're almost sure you won't need a backup, but if something goes wrong you will be able to restore your data.
MobileNoter SE is an application that allows you to store, view and edit MS OneNote notebooks on your Android OS device.
The main difference between MobileNoter and MobileNoter SE is that MobileNoter SE works with .one files directly and doesn't require a Windows Sync Client. That gives you more possibilities to sync your notes with PC in an easy way.
MobileNoter SE also has an integrated Dropbox and SkyDrive sync functionality. Using it, you are able to sync your notes in one touch and you can do it anywhere and at any moment.
This is the fastest and most convenient way to synchronize your Android device with Microsoft OneNote.

Release works fine, app works in terms of licencing, unfortunately the software is pretty much crappy for editing on desire Z, at least it is on my stock 2.3.3 rom, when going into editing mode, most most of the time it will block itself, some options respond, but not the menu, not the keys, nothing. Viewing works sort of, but editing is so unreliable that I get scared before I think about having to edit something.
I know this is how app is designed, i had similar problems with 1.3 release. Hopefully it works on other devices fine

@dakipro - You're right, it doesn't like the hard keyboard on the Desire Z (possibly other QWERTY phones too). Can edit okay using the soft keyboard (Swiftkey X)
Also using it on my TouchPad (awaiting HD version), it works fine on there.
This is generally a poorly implemented version of onenote, but unfortunately the only option. I'd happily buy it if it actually functioned well.
